The food was surprisingly good we had the bone in wings for an appetizer. There was three of us in our party ordered the lobster roll, pot roast, and Philly steak, which were phenomenal. Will definitely be back.
Overall, the food wasn’t bad—your typical bar food. Nothing special, but not bad either. A slight nod to the beer-battered fish we had. However, I was less impressed with the drinks we ordered. I asked for a dirty martini, extra dirty, but it was the cleanest martini I’ve ever seen. My guess is that the bartender had never made one before and thought adding olives made it “dirty.” Their solution was to bring over a shot glass of olive juice. Even with this, it was the worst dirty martini I’ve had in a long time. Unfortunately, I might have been the guinea pig for a learning experience.
My wife ordered a flavored margarita, and like my drink, she wasn’t overly impressed with the taste.
Other than that, the place itself was nice, and the staff were helpful. If we’re in the area again, I could see us giving them another shot, but I think we’ll give them some time to work on a few things first.
